Among J, K, L, M and N each of a different weight, J is heavier than L but lighter than K. M is lighter than L. K is lighter than N.Who among them is the heaviest?

J is heavier than L but lighter than K, => K > J > L M is lighter than L, => L > M K is lighter than N, => N > K Combining above statements, we get : $$ herefore$$ N > K > J > L > M Clearly, N is the heaviest. => Ans - (A)
